How much do developer resume j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 22, 2026, the average hourly pay for developer resume in the United States is $52.84,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$40.38 and $64.66 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a developer resume?

A Developer Resume is a professional document that outlines a software developer's skills, experience, education, and relevant projects. It is used to showcase technical proficiencies such as programming languages, frameworks, and tools, as well as soft skills and achievements. A well-crafted developer resume highlights your ability to solve problems, work on teams, and contribute to software projects, increasing your chances of landing interviews. It should be tailored to the specific job you are applying for, emphasizing your most relevant skills and accomplishments.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a developer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Developer, you need expertise in programming languages, software development methodologies, and problem-solving, typically supported by a degree in computer science or related field. Familiarity with version control systems like Git, development frameworks, and relevant certifications (such as AWS Certified Developer or Microsoft Certified) is highly beneficial. Strong communication, teamwork, and adaptability are soft skills that help developers excel in dynamic environments. These combined abilities ensure efficient coding, effective collaboration, and the delivery of high-quality software solutions.

How does collaboration typically work between developers and other teams during software projects?

Developers frequently collaborate with cross-functional teams such as designers, product managers, and quality assurance specialists throughout a software project. This collaboration often involves daily stand-up meetings, sprint planning sessions, and regular code reviews to ensure alignment and smooth progress. Developers are expected to communicate effectively, share updates, and address any technical challenges that arise, which helps maintain project momentum and quality. Emphasizing teamwork and open communication is essential for successful project delivery and for building strong professional relationships.

How to create a resume for a developer?

To create a developer resume, highlight relevant technical skills such as programming languages, frameworks, and tools, along with project experience and certifications. Use a clear format, include a professional summary, and tailor the resume to the specific job description. Emphasize problem-solving abilities and familiarity with development environments to stand out to employers.

What should a developer resume look like?

A developer resume should clearly highlight technical skills, programming languages, and relevant projects, typically including sections for experience, education, and certifications. It should be concise, well-organized, and tailored to the specific role, emphasizing problem-solving abilities and familiarity with tools like Git, IDEs, or frameworks. Including measurable achievements and keywords from the job description can improve visibility in applicant tracking systems.

What skills should a developer put on a resume?

A developer should include technical skills such as programming languages (e.g., Java, Python, JavaScript), frameworks, version control systems like Git, and familiarity with development environments. Soft skills like problem-solving, teamwork, and communication are also valuable, along with relevant certifications and experience with tools like databases and cloud platforms.
